2007 BMW Z4 vs. 1967 Jensen FF

To start off, 2007 BMW Z4 is newer by 40 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1967 Jensen FF.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1967 Jensen FF would be higher. At 6,276 cc (8 cylinders), 1967 Jensen FF is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1967 Jensen FF (279 HP @ 4600 RPM) has 24 more horse power than 2007 BMW Z4. (255 HP @ 6600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1967 Jensen FF should accelerate faster than 2007 BMW Z4.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1967 Jensen FF weights approximately 577 kg more than 2007 BMW Z4.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 1967 Jensen FF (587 Nm @ 2800 RPM) has 289 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 BMW Z4. (298 Nm @ 2750 RPM). This means 1967 Jensen FF will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 BMW Z4.
